HR Generalist (part time)

Work Mode: Onsite

This is a HR Generalist position, providing comprehensive support in all HR functions including recruitment and selection, onboarding, talent and culture reviews, engagement, change management and employee relations. This role will require liaison and partnership with Global Centres of Excellence (COE) – Compensation & Benefits, Talent Acquisition, Talent & Development, Global Mobility, Wellbeing etc.

SPECIFIC RESPONSIBILITIES

Building Talent & Culture:

  • Responsible for supporting effective recruitment activities, including job scope/intake in partnership with leaders, selection, and onboarding.

  • Coach managers to set performance objectives that are specific and measurable.

  • Partner with leaders and Sr leaders on talent and succession. Support with job family reviews, training needs, ensure robust development plans are designed for associates and help prepare for future changes that may occur in the team.

  • Partnership with COE teams (Comp & Benefits, Talent, Talent Acquisition, Wellbeing & Engagement etc) to ensure that global initiatives are promoted, global standard process applied and consistency in associate communication achieved.

  • Promotion and coordination of Employee Wellbeing, aligned to Global COE.

HR Effectiveness

  • Responsible for generalist HR support on day-to-day issues across the Kast business. The principle aim will be to promote best practice within prevailing legislative framework.

  • Advising on pay and other remuneration issues, including promotions, benefits, and in house processes.

  • Supporting HR process, system and policy change, including briefing managers and associates. Take the lead in monitoring completion and quality related to these activities.

  • Partner with people leaders to provide advice and support with employee relations matters, for example disciplinaries, performance management issues, grievances, and absence management issues.

  • Local contact for “MyBenefits” the Associate Benefits Platform – partnering with C&B COE in annual reviews and new benefit implementation.

  • Local contact for “MyHR” (Associate Self Service Portal) updates and collaboration with Global MyHR team.

  • Regular review and update of policy and procedure ensuring the business remains effective and compliant, in collaboration with Legal team.

  • Partners with H2R (Hire to Retire) Team in Global Shared Services (GSS) to effectively manage HR Operations activity – new hire, leavers, promotions, data management etc.

  • Act as subject matter expert in an area of HR processes, policy, regulation, and operational management for the team. Participate in technology project execution to ensure business needs are met and aligned with efficient processes.
